RULING
I have considered the submissions of both sides. There is no objection to the applicant being granted bond. I therefore order as follows: -
i. THAT the applicant may be on a personal bond of Ksh.500,000/=
ii. THAT the Respondents are ordered not to arrest the applicant and or put her in any cells over investigations regarding this matter.
iii. THAT the Respondents may summon the applicant to appear at the police station at reasonable terms. The applicant would then be obliged to attend.
iv. The respondent to be at liberty to charge the applicant in court should there be need to do so. Further directions would then be given.
